This site is the result of 30 years of rewarding experience as a violin
and viola teacher at all levels, and the pleasure of composing pieces
adapted to pupils of different ages. Many of the pieces have been
created to serve as required pieces at the end of year examinations at
the Conservatoire de Lausanne (Switzerland).
The aim of the pieces and of the site is not only to offer young
players a coherent musical world, but also to help them become
familiar, from the outset, with a large range of techniques such as
glissandi, pizzicato, or harmonics – just to mention a few.
My priority as a teacher is to enable each child to reach their full
expressive potential and acquire a joyful and free-flowing technical
mastery of the instrument.
While I stay open to all kinds of music, the music I write often takes
the young players on a journey, from Ireland to the Balkan countries -
or to the caravan of a travelling circus.
